Why hats?

Well, of course I think the boys look spectacular in hats - distinguished, thoughtful, and yes, goofy from time to time.

BUT

As they boys are nightly models - sitting for 6-12 pictures a day (each) - I prefer to keep the number of times they are "flashed" to a minimum.

Hats do a marvelous job of blocking the light while still providing the viewer a (hopefully) interesting shot, and I employ them whenever reasonable to do so.

Henry is well aware of hat's protective properties and will position himself to put the brim to greatest advantage.

Editor's Note:


Some days things go exactly as planned, the boys do everything I ask of them, and still I'm left... uninspired... by the results.

Today was one of those days.

So... let's play with sliders!

Obviously, the top two shots are the result of Slider Games.

In general, I upped the contrast, clarity, sharpness, and whites, while lowering the blackness.

A slight vignette was applied, and the hat was darkened in front to keep from blowing out the highlights, which otherwise turned it white in places due to the changes listed above.

For the very top shot, I lightened under the brim so you could see Henry's eye, then had to do some fiddling with saturation and white balance to bring the color back in line with the rest of the image.

Zachary's shot had his lower shoulder near the floor darkened some as it was distractingly bright.

We're pretty sure the boys sleep while we are gone, which probably explains their friskiness when we return.

After an appropriate amount of happy greeting, a lively game of Bitey-Face invariably breaks out - involving much squirming around on their backs while waving all four paws about ineffectively.

They gently tug on each other's ears and paws, compare Fearsome Faces, then laze about until the mood strikes them again.

Sometimes I join the fun, tickling those irresistibly fluffy white bellies or pulling on a paw or two. They seem to enjoy the attention, squirming all the more while gently pawing at my hand, but they always keep their jaws well away from my body parts.
